Nuclear File, The
- 1979 ----- color ----- 54 min ----- 16mm
- (South African series) Presents a document of Western support for South Africa by focusing on international nuclear cooperation. Introduces the technologies involved in nuclear proliferation. With evidence of South Africa's nuclear development, this study raises questions about the policies and actions of the United States and West Germany. Presents evidence from academic research conducted in Washington, D. C. and Europe, and from documents stolen from the South African Embassy in Bonn. Includes interviews with officials including Donald Sole (South African ambassador to the United States, a former ambassador to West Germany and formerly South Africa's representative to the International Atomic Energy Association).
